Wood Plank Siding Installation in Norwalk, CT
Wood plank siding installation is a popular choice for homeowners seeking a classic, rustic, or timeless aesthetic for their property. This service involves attaching durable, natural wood planks to the exterior walls of a building, providing both protection and visual appeal. The installation process can be applied to various projects, including new construction, home renovations, or siding replacements. Property owners typically want to understand the different types of wood available, such as cedar or pine, as well as the options for finishes and weatherproofing treatments to ensure longevity and minimal maintenance.
Before requesting wood plank siding installation, property owners often consider factors like the overall style they want to achieve, the climate’s impact on wood durability, and the scope of the project-whether it covers an entire house or specific sections. It’s also helpful to understand the preparation required, such as existing siding removal or surface repairs, and to inquire about the expected lifespan and maintenance needs of different wood types. Clear communication about these details can help ensure the project meets aesthetic preferences and functional expectations.

Wood Plank Siding Installation Questions
What types of wood are suitable for plank siding? Common options include cedar, pine, and redwood, each offering different durability and appearance qualities for Norwalk homes.
How is wood plank siding installed on a property? Installation involves attaching the planks to the exterior wall structure, ensuring proper spacing and weatherproofing for longevity.
Can wood plank siding be painted or stained? Yes, it can be painted or stained to match the desired aesthetic and to help protect the wood from weathering.
What maintenance is required for wood plank siding? Regular inspections, cleaning, and resealing or staining help maintain its appearance and durability over time.
